Santa Clara University, Katharine and George Alexander Community Law Center - Clinical Programs

Areas of legal assistance: Adjustment of Status, Asylum applications, Employment authorization, Naturalization/Citizenship, Special Immigrant Juvenile Status, T visas, U visas, Violence Against Women Act (VAWA) petitions, Deferred Action for Childhood Arrivals (DACA)
Types of legal assistance: Help completing forms, Filings with USCIS, Representation at Asylum Interviews (Credible Fear Interviews, Reasonable Fear Interviews), Representation before the Immigration Court, Representation before the Board of Immigration Appeals (BIA)
Location: 1030 The Alameda, San Jose, CA 95126
Contact: (408) 288-7030, http://law.scu.edu/kgaclc/index.cfm
